Peraluminous granitoid laccolithic complex : Early granodiorites and monzogranites and late leucomonzonites and leucogranites.
A large geological area, The South Mountain Batholith comprises much of South-Western Nova Scotia.

| ⓘ Anatase Formula: TiO2 Localities: Habit: Most commonly as bipyramids to about 2mm. Also as flattened tabular crystals and plates. Small numbers of tiny rosettes ("anatase roses"). Colour: Black, rarely inky blue. Description: First collected by the Nova Scotia Mineral and Gem Society and visitors from Ontario. It is localized to a brecciated rock along the northeastern end of the pit. Not reported from the rest of the mine.
Associated with adularia, chlorite, quartz, bertrandite, and other minerals. Rarely found on or included in quartz. Some palm sized pieces contained hundreds of crystals. |

| ⓘ Bertrandite Formula: Be4(Si2O7)(OH)2 Habit: Butterfly-twins and plates. The edges of the crystals show many complex faces. Colour: White, colorless. Description: These were common in a very localized part of the mine. Associated with anatase on clinochlore. Most formed butterfly twins to 1 cm, but more commonly to 5 mm. |

| ⓘ Brookite Formula: TiO2 Habit: Bladed crystals with very complex faces around the edges. Striated along their length. Colour: Dark brown. Description: The brookites were found localised to the northeast corner of the quarry. Associated with bertrandite, anatase, and clinochlore. Far less common than anatase. Crystals to 2 mm. |

| ⓘ Hisingerite Formula: Fe3+2(Si2O5)(OH)4 · 2H2O Habit: Botryoidal Description: Richardson adds hisingerite to a paragenetic sequence plot, with a question mark behind the name. More recent WDS testing on very good material gives Si and Fe, with a bit of Al as an impurity. The material is red, botryoidal, and resinous, with a conchoidal fracture, all fitting most closely with hisingerite. |

| ⓘ 'Parisite' Formula: Ca(Ce/La/Nd/REE)2(CO3)3F2 Description: Interesting brown-cream colored prismatic crystals with excellent cleavage are parisite, a cerium carbonate mineral. Actually, recent microprobe tests have shown that the central parts of the crystals are parisite and the rinds are a cerium phosphate. More identification work is being carried out. These crystals are generally about 5 mm or less, but have been found to about 1 cm. Rarely they will have a dusting of extremely tiny pyrites. Note the undulating growth along the prism and the fat midsection of the rear crystal.

| ⓘ Triplite Formula: Mn2+2(PO4)F Habit: Massive, rare crude crystals. Colour: Vibrant salmon, reddish-pink. Description: From Mandarino et al: Creamy-pink anhedral grains, 3 to 10 mm in diameter. The main associated minerals are apatite, quartz, pyrite, and sphalerite. First locality in Canada for triplite. |
